Transaction 1883c8a6155f25e0a662c947e03fb72bee2f9804e1a23fb9e7571f5fd52b480e
1 Input
1 Output
-
1883c8a6155f25e0a662c947e03fb72bee2f9804e1a23fb9e7571f5fd52b480e:0
- value
- 17582000000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f9bf26acf52389d3beac8a2cd3c18282da75507 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JU8t2LmVBgQv9z6QBn2puncYao688RFh9